Relatively modest investments in the right stocks can pay off big time. So, let's look at ... Simple Interest Formula. I = Prt. Where: P = Principal Amount. I = Interest Amount. r = Rate of Interest per year in decimal; r = R/100. R = Rate of Interest per year as a percent; R = r * 100. t = Time Periods involved. The following table shows how each kind of interest would impact the value of a $5,000 investment earning 5% interest, compounded monthly, after three years. Simple InterestCompound InterestYear 1 $5,250 $5,255.81Year 2 $5,500 $5,524.71Year 3 $5,750 $5,807.36 As you can see, simple interest adds up to $250 per year, no matter how much the ...The 9 Best Ways to Invest $50,000 in 2023. 1. PayPal Holdings. You might take one look at PayPal Holdings ' ( PYPL 3. ...A managed fund is an investment where your money is pooled together with other investors in a fund with a common goal. They are usually overseen by the fund manager who holds and controls the money on your behalf.
